He is a wealth of information and I talked his ears off. There were several things I wish I knew before I got to Uganda, such as:
1. Purchase Ugandan shillings instead of US Dollars - As a Canadian, converting to US is expensive and most of the more rural locations in Uganda, although they will accept US dollars, find it difficult to get to an urban area to convert it to usable cash. Ugandan banks are SLOW, and it took us quite a bit of time, out of our already packed itinerary, to get our money converted to shillings.
2. Bring some candy for the children - Everywhere we went the kids would give us huge smiles and wave, yelling "How are you!" in greeting. Even when we are speeding past their homes in the Land Cruiser they would run and wave. When I had a chance to stop, I wish I had treats for them. Later I bought some pipis (lollipops) from a local store, but not until half way through our trip.
3. You don't need to pack as much as you think you do and someone is always helping to carry your bag! It is difficult to get laundry done in some places, so just wear things again and again -- nobody will notice!
